Work with print cartridges

To ensure the best print quality from your HP All-in-One, you will need to perform
some simple maintenance procedures. This section provides guidelines for handling
the print cartridges and instructions for replacing, aligning, and cleaning the print
cartridges.

Handle the print cartridges

Before you replace or clean a print cartridge, you should know the part names and
how to handle the print cartridges.

1 Copper-colored contacts
2 Plastic tape with pink pull tab (must be removed before installing)
3 Ink nozzles under tape

Hold the print cartridges by their black plastic sides, with the label on top. Do not
touch the copper-colored contacts or the ink nozzles.

Note

Be careful not to drop the print cartridges. This can damage them,

making them unusable.

Replace the print cartridges

When the ink level for the print cartridge is low, a message appears on the control
panel display.

Tip

You can also use these instructions to replace the black print cartridge

with a photo print cartridge for printing high-quality color photos.
